Ash tells Pikachu to start off with {{m|Thunderbolt}}, which Dewott evades. Iris comments on the Pokémon's speed. Ash then tells Pikachu to use {{m|Iron Tail}}, this time landing a clear shot. Dewott falls back near its trainer, it then tries to get up. Seeing this as a chance, Ash tells Pikachu to use {{m|Volt Tackle}}, however Dewott evades at the last moment. The trainer smiles and instructs Dewott to use {{m|Razor Shell}}, landing a clear hit.

Meanwhile, Team Rocket breaks into a nearby building, inside of which a silhouette of Pokémon can be seen. The Pokémon dashes out, causing Team Rocket to make a noise, setting off the alarm. Meanwhile, Ash's battle is put to a halt by the alarm. The announcer goes out and checks with his subordinates. Ash, Pikachu, and Iris dash out, curious on what happened. Over at the building, they inspect it but find nothing. They decide to check the security cameras. They are all then gathered in a room where a monitor shows the building's rooms in a 3D view. The video shows Team Rocket leaving the building in a hurry, followed by a dark black Pokémon. Ash uses his Pokédex to manually bring up the entry on the Pokémon {{p|Umbreon}}. Ash and Iris decide to help the manager find it. Ash sets out some [[Pokémon food]] as a trap, and leaves Oshawott and Pikachu to guard it. Instead, Oshawott eats all the food, and knocks Pikachu backwards into some boxes when the Mouse Pokémon tries to stop him. Many falling boxes hit Pikachu on the head, followed by a metal container, knocking him out. Ash sees a {{p|Tepig}} try to eat the food, but it could not, as it has a rope tied around its mouth. Ash attempts to help it, but Iris appears and scares it away. Ash manages to corner it and take the rope off of it. Meanwhile, Don George and his assistants are continuing their search for Umbreon. Team Rocket over hears them searching for Umbreon, so [[Jessie]] paints {{MTR}} to look like an Umbreon. He then lures Don George and his workers away from the building to give Jessie and [[James]] their chance to search the warehouses. When they catch up with him, they start crying tears of joy, but then he feels guilty and reveals himself as a {{p|Meowth}} painted as an Umbreon. After some initial disappointment, however, Don George and his assistants realize that a Meowth —even if it doesn't speak human— is also very rare in Unova, and decide to catch Meowth instead. However, Meowth gets away.

After feeding and cleaning Tepig, Ash and Iris take it back to Don George, who explains that Tepig belonged to an arrogant trainer, who, after Tepig's defeat to a {{p|Deerling}}, abandoned it. In a sad attempt to follow its trainer, Tepig got tied to a pole. Tepig broke free but still had a remnant of rope tied over its mouth. Just then, Team Rocket attacks and tries to steal Pikachu. Ash attempts to use Oshawott to save Pikachu, but is unable to. Then, Tepig decides to fight beside Ash. Ash orders an {{m|Ember}} attack, freeing Pikachu. However, Team Rocket manages to escape. Iris then decides to catch Tepig. However, Tepig decides to go with Ash instead.
